About Automattic

We are the people behind WordPress.comWooCommerceTumblrSimplenoteJetpackLongreadsDay OnePocketCasts, and more. We believe in making the web a better place.

We’re a distributed company with more than 1900 Automatticians in 96 countries speaking 120+ different languages. We democratize publishing and commerce so anyone with a story can tell it, and anyone with a product can sell it, regardless of income, gender, politics, language, or country.

We believe in Open Source and the vast majority of our work is available under the GPL.
